Langsung ke konten utama

Documentation Index

Fetch the complete documentation index at: https://code.claude.com/docs/llms.txt

Use this file to discover all available pages before exploring further.

Alur kerja dinamis berada dalam pratinjau penelitian. Mereka memerlukan Claude Code v2.1.154 atau lebih baru dan tersedia di semua paket berbayar, dengan akses API Anthropic, dan di Amazon Bedrock, Google Cloud Vertex AI, dan Microsoft Foundry. Di Pro, aktifkan dari baris Dynamic workflows di /config.
Alur kerja dinamis adalah skrip JavaScript yang mengorkestrasi subagen dalam skala besar. Claude menulis skrip untuk tugas yang Anda jelaskan, dan runtime menjalankannya di latar belakang sementara sesi Anda tetap responsif. Gunakan alur kerja ketika tugas memerlukan lebih banyak agen daripada yang dapat dikoordinasikan satu percakapan, atau ketika Anda ingin orkestrasi dikodifikasi sebagai skrip yang dapat Anda baca dan jalankan kembali. Contohnya termasuk penyapuan bug di seluruh basis kode, migrasi 500 file, pertanyaan penelitian yang memerlukan sumber untuk diperiksa silang satu sama lain, dan rencana sulit yang layak dirancang dari beberapa sudut pandang independen sebelum Anda berkomitmen pada satu. Halaman ini mencakup cara untuk:

Kapan menggunakan alur kerja

Subagen, skills, dan alur kerja semuanya dapat menjalankan tugas multi-langkah. Perbedaannya adalah siapa yang memegang rencana:
SubagenSkillsAlur kerja
Apa ituPekerja Claude yang dihasilkanInstruksi yang diikuti ClaudeSkrip yang dijalankan runtime
Siapa yang memutuskan apa yang berjalan selanjutnyaClaude, giliran demi giliranClaude, mengikuti promptSkrip
Di mana hasil antara tinggalJendela konteks ClaudeJendela konteks ClaudeVariabel skrip
Apa yang dapat diulangDefinisi pekerjaInstruksiOrkestrasi itu sendiri
SkalaBeberapa tugas yang didelegasikan per giliranSama dengan subagenPuluhan hingga ratusan agen per run
GangguanMemulai ulang giliranMemulai ulang giliranDapat dilanjutkan dalam sesi yang sama
Alur kerja memindahkan rencana ke dalam kode. Dengan subagen dan skills, Claude adalah orkestrator: ia memutuskan giliran demi giliran apa yang akan dihasilkan selanjutnya, dan setiap hasil mendarat di konteks Claude. Skrip alur kerja memegang loop, percabangan, dan hasil antara itu sendiri, jadi konteks Claude hanya memegang jawaban akhir. Memindahkan rencana ke dalam kode juga memungkinkan alur kerja menerapkan pola kualitas yang dapat diulang, bukan hanya menjalankan lebih banyak agen: ia dapat memiliki agen independen yang secara adversarial meninjau temuan satu sama lain sebelum dilaporkan, atau merancang rencana dari beberapa sudut dan menimbangnya satu sama lain, sehingga Anda mendapatkan hasil yang lebih dapat dipercaya daripada satu kali jalan.

Jalankan alur kerja bundel

Cara tercepat untuk melihat alur kerja dalam tindakan adalah menjalankan /deep-research, alur kerja bawaan yang disertakan Claude Code untuk menyelidiki pertanyaan di banyak sumber. Anda akan melihat agen bekerja melalui serangkaian fase di latar belakang sementara sesi Anda tetap bebas, dan dapatkan satu laporan di akhir daripada transkrip giliran demi giliran.
1

Jalankan alur kerja

Jalankan /deep-research dengan pertanyaan yang ingin Anda selidiki. Ini menyebarkan pencarian web di beberapa sudut, mengambil dan memeriksa silang sumber yang ditemukannya, dan mensintesis laporan yang dikutip.
/deep-research What changed in the Node.js permission model between v20 and v22?
2

Izinkan alur kerja

Claude Code menanyakan apakah akan mengizinkan alur kerja. Pilih Yes untuk melanjutkan. Prompt yang tepat tergantung pada mode izin Anda. Lihat Setujui rencana sebelum berjalan untuk opsi per-mode.
3

Tonton kemajuan

Run dimulai di latar belakang. Jalankan /workflows, gunakan tombol panah untuk memilih run, dan tekan Enter untuk membuka tampilan kemajuannya:
/workflows
Tampilan menunjukkan setiap fase dengan jumlah agen, total token, dan waktu yang telah berlalu. Bor ke dalam fase apa pun untuk melihat agennya dan apa yang masing-masing temukan. Lihat Tonton run untuk set kontrol lengkap.Anda juga dapat menonton dari panel tugas di bawah kotak input: ringkasan kemajuan satu baris muncul di sana saat run sedang berjalan. Tekan panah bawah untuk fokus, lalu Enter untuk memperluas.
4

Baca laporan

Ketika run selesai, laporan mendarat di sesi Anda. Ini mengutip sumber setiap klaim berasal, dengan klaim yang tidak bertahan pemeriksaan silang sudah disaring.
Untuk menjalankan alur kerja untuk tugas Anda sendiri, biarkan Claude menulis satu, dan setelah run melakukan apa yang Anda inginkan, Anda dapat menyimpannya sebagai perintah Anda sendiri.

Alur kerja bundel

Claude Code menyertakan /deep-research sebagai alur kerja bawaan:
PerintahApa yang dilakukannya
/deep-research <question>Menyebarkan pencarian web pada pertanyaan di beberapa sudut, mengambil dan memeriksa silang sumber yang ditemukannya, memilih setiap klaim, dan mengembalikan laporan yang dikutip dengan klaim yang tidak bertahan pemeriksaan silang disaring. Memerlukan alat WebSearch tersedia
Alur kerja yang Anda simpan sendiri menjadi perintah dengan cara yang sama dan muncul dalam / autocomplete bersama yang bundel.

Tonton run

Alur kerja berjalan di latar belakang, jadi sesi tetap responsif sementara agen bekerja. Jalankan /workflows kapan saja untuk membuat daftar alur kerja yang sedang berjalan dan selesai, lalu pilih satu untuk membuka tampilan kemajuannya.
/workflows
Tampilan kemajuan menunjukkan setiap fase dengan jumlah agen, total token, dan waktu yang telah berlalu. Footer mencantumkan kunci untuk setiap tindakan:
KunciTindakan
/ Pilih fase atau agen
Enter atau Bor ke dalam fase yang dipilih, lalu ke agen untuk membaca prompt, panggilan alat terbaru, dan hasilnya
EscKembali satu level
j / kGulir dalam detail agen ketika meluap
pJeda atau lanjutkan run
xHentikan agen yang dipilih, atau hentikan seluruh alur kerja ketika fokus ada di run
rMulai ulang agen yang sedang berjalan yang dipilih
sSimpan skrip run sebagai perintah

Biarkan Claude menulis alur kerja

Anda dapat membiarkan Claude menulis alur kerja untuk tugas Anda dengan dua cara: Anda juga dapat menjalankan perintah alur kerja yang sudah ada: alur kerja bundel seperti /deep-research, atau satu yang telah Anda simpan.

Minta alur kerja dalam prompt Anda

Untuk menjalankan satu tugas sebagai alur kerja tanpa mengubah tingkat upaya sesi, sertakan kata workflow di mana saja dalam prompt Anda.
Run a workflow to audit every API endpoint under src/routes/ for missing auth checks
Claude Code menyoroti kata dalam input Anda dan Claude menulis skrip alur kerja untuk tugas daripada mengerjakannya giliran demi giliran. Jika run melakukan apa yang Anda inginkan, Anda dapat menyimpannya sebagai perintah setelahnya. Jika Claude Code menyoroti kata ketika Anda tidak bermaksud memicu satu, tekan alt+w untuk mengabaikannya untuk prompt ini.

Biarkan Claude memutuskan dengan ultracode

Ultracode adalah pengaturan Claude Code yang menggabungkan upaya reasoning xhigh dengan orkestrasi alur kerja otomatis. Dengan itu aktif, Claude merencanakan alur kerja untuk setiap tugas substansial daripada menunggu Anda untuk meminta.
/effort ultracode
Dengan ultracode aktif, Claude memutuskan kapan tugas memerlukan alur kerja. Satu permintaan dapat berubah menjadi beberapa alur kerja berturut-turut: satu untuk memahami kode, satu untuk membuat perubahan, dan satu untuk memverifikasinya. Ini berlaku untuk setiap tugas dalam sesi, jadi setiap permintaan menggunakan lebih banyak token dan memakan waktu lebih lama daripada pada tingkat upaya yang lebih rendah. Ultracode berlangsung untuk sesi saat ini dan disetel ulang ketika Anda memulai yang baru. Turun kembali dengan /effort high ketika Anda kembali ke pekerjaan rutin. Ini tersedia di model yang mendukung upaya xhigh effort; di model lain menu /effort tidak menawarkannya.

Setujui rencana sebelum berjalan

Di CLI, prompt per-run menunjukkan fase yang direncanakan dan opsi ini:
  • Yes, run it: mulai run
  • Yes, and don’t ask again for <name> in <path>: mulai, dan lewati prompt ini untuk alur kerja ini di proyek ini dari sekarang
  • View raw script: baca skrip sebelum memutuskan
  • No: batal
Ctrl+G membuka skrip di editor Anda. Tab memungkinkan Anda menyesuaikan prompt sebelum run dimulai. Apakah Anda melihat prompt ini tergantung pada mode izin Anda:
Mode izinKapan Anda diminta
Default, accept editsSetiap run, kecuali Anda telah memilih Yes, and don’t ask again untuk alur kerja itu di proyek ini
AutoPeluncuran pertama saja. Setiap Yes mencatat persetujuan dalam pengaturan pengguna Anda, dan peluncuran nanti dimulai tanpa meminta. Dilewati sepenuhnya ketika ultracode aktif
Bypass permissions, claude -p, Agent SDKTidak pernah. Run dimulai segera
Di aplikasi Desktop, kartu persetujuan menunjukkan nama alur kerja, daftar fase, dan peringatan penggunaan token, dengan tindakan Once, Always, dan Deny. Tampilan kemajuan muncul di panel tugas Latar Belakang. Mode izin Anda hanya mengontrol prompt peluncuran di atas. Subagen yang dihasilkan alur kerja selalu berjalan dalam mode acceptEdits dan mewarisi allowlist alat Anda, terlepas dari mode sesi Anda. Edit file disetujui secara otomatis. Perintah shell, pengambilan web, dan alat MCP yang tidak ada dalam allowlist Anda masih dapat meminta Anda di tengah run. Untuk menghindari ini pada run yang panjang, tambahkan perintah yang dibutuhkan agen ke allowlist Anda sebelum memulai. Di claude -p dan Agent SDK tidak ada orang untuk diminta, jadi panggilan alat mengikuti aturan izin yang dikonfigurasi tanpa konfirmasi interaktif.

Simpan alur kerja untuk digunakan kembali

Ketika Claude menulis alur kerja untuk tugas yang akan Anda ulangi, Anda dapat menyimpan skrip run itu sebagai perintah. Proses seperti tinjauan yang Anda jalankan di setiap cabang kemudian menjalankan orkestrasi yang sama setiap kali. Jalankan /workflows, pilih run yang ingin Anda simpan, dan tekan s. Dalam dialog simpan, Tab beralih antara dua lokasi simpan:
  • .claude/workflows/ di proyek Anda: dibagikan dengan semua orang yang mengkloning repo
  • ~/.claude/workflows/ di direktori home Anda: tersedia di setiap proyek, hanya terlihat oleh Anda
Tekan Enter untuk menyimpan. Alur kerja berjalan sebagai /<name> di sesi mendatang dari lokasi mana pun. Jika alur kerja proyek dan alur kerja pribadi berbagi nama, yang proyek berjalan.

Cara alur kerja berjalan

Runtime alur kerja menjalankan skrip di lingkungan terisolasi, terpisah dari percakapan Anda. Hasil antara tetap dalam variabel skrip daripada mendarat di konteks Claude. Runtime melacak hasil setiap agen saat run berlangsung, yang membuat run dapat dilanjutkan dalam sesi yang sama.

Perilaku dan batas

Runtime menerapkan batasan berikut:
BatasanMengapa
Tidak ada input pengguna di tengah runHanya prompt izin agen yang dapat menjeda run. Untuk persetujuan antara tahap, jalankan setiap tahap sebagai alur kerja sendiri
Tidak ada akses filesystem atau shell langsung dari alur kerja itu sendiriAgen membaca, menulis, dan menjalankan perintah. Skrip mengoordinasikan agen
Hingga 16 agen bersamaan, lebih sedikit di mesin dengan inti CPU terbatasMembatasi penggunaan sumber daya lokal
1.000 agen total per runMencegah loop yang melarikan diri

Kelola run

Setelah run dimulai, Anda mengelolanya dari tampilan /workflows, atau dengan memperluas baris kemajuannya di panel tugas di bawah kotak input.

Lanjutkan setelah jeda

Jika Anda menghentikan run, Anda dapat melanjutkannya: agen yang sudah selesai mengembalikan hasil cache mereka, dan sisanya berjalan langsung. Lanjutkan run yang dijeda dari /workflows dengan memilihnya dan menekan p, atau minta Claude untuk meluncurkan kembali alur kerja dengan skrip yang sama. Lanjutkan bekerja dalam sesi Claude Code yang sama. Jika Anda keluar dari Claude Code saat alur kerja sedang berjalan, sesi berikutnya memulai alur kerja segar.

Biaya

Alur kerja menghasilkan banyak agen, jadi satu run dapat menggunakan token yang jauh lebih bermakna daripada menyelesaikan tugas yang sama dalam percakapan. Run dihitung terhadap penggunaan paket Anda dan batas laju seperti sesi lainnya. Anda dapat menghentikan alur kerja yang sedang berjalan dari /workflows kapan saja tanpa kehilangan pekerjaan yang selesai. Setiap agen dalam alur kerja menggunakan model sesi Anda kecuali skrip merutekan tahap ke yang berbeda. Untuk mengontrol biaya model:
  • Periksa /model sebelum run besar jika Anda biasanya beralih ke model yang lebih kecil untuk pekerjaan rutin
  • Minta Claude untuk menggunakan model yang lebih kecil untuk tahap yang tidak memerlukan yang terkuat ketika Anda menjelaskan tugas

Matikan alur kerja

Alur kerja tersedia di CLI, aplikasi Desktop, ekstensi IDE, mode non-interaktif dengan claude -p, dan Agent SDK. Pengaturan disable yang sama berlaku di setiap permukaan. Untuk mematikan alur kerja untuk diri sendiri:
  • Matikan Dynamic workflows di /config. Bertahan di seluruh sesi.
  • Atur "disableWorkflows": true di ~/.claude/settings.json. Bertahan di seluruh sesi.
  • Atur CLAUDE_CODE_DISABLE_WORKFLOWS=1. Dibaca saat startup, jadi berlaku di mana pun Anda mengaturnya.
Untuk mematikan alur kerja untuk seluruh organisasi Anda, atur "disableWorkflows": true di pengaturan yang dikelola server, atau gunakan toggle di halaman pengaturan admin Claude Code. Ketika alur kerja dinonaktifkan, perintah alur kerja bundel tidak tersedia, kata kunci workflow tidak lagi memicu run, dan ultracode dihapus dari menu /effort.

Sumber daya terkait